Four 3/0 AWG THWN conductors, each 0.2679 square inch in area, are pulled into rigid metal conduit. What is the minimum trade size?

a.2 inch
b.1 and 1/2 inch
c.2 and 1/2 inch
d.1 and 1/4 inch

Explanation

Total conductor area is 4 x 0.2679 = 1.0716 square inches, and with more than two conductors only 40 percent of the raceway may be filled. One and one-half inch RMC allows only about 0.81 square inch at 40 percent, which is too little, while 2 inch RMC allows about 1.34 square inches and is adequate. Two and one-half inch is larger than the calculated minimum.

Law Reference: 2023 NEC Chapter 9, Table 4
